Output edfbfd7409f652cd3e4227aaba2db8bd60dad636ee1186fcc45b7636023043b5:126
- value
- 572998
- script pubkey
- OP_0 OP_PUSHBYTES_20 dc3ef5349f30dea512dbc073f4392a278c1df35e
- address
- bc1qmsl02dylxr022ykmcpelgwf2y7xpmu67j8ruwy
- transaction
- edfbfd7409f652cd3e4227aaba2db8bd60dad636ee1186fcc45b7636023043b5